Festo launches GripperAI software to simplify flexible robot handling

Festo launches GripperAI software to simplify flexible robot handling

Festo has launched GripperAI, an innovative AI-driven software designed to enhance robotic handling capabilities. This solution allows robots to manage a variety of mixed, unfamiliar, and randomly positioned products without requiring extensive programming or specialized vision systems. The introduction of GripperAI aims to provide manufacturers with increased flexibility in their automated handling processes. By automatically determining the best gripping point for each item, the software streamlines operations and improves efficiency in manufacturing environments. Festo launches lightweight pneumatic gripper and tests GripperAI

Festo launches lightweight pneumatic gripper and tests GripperAI

Festo has introduced a new compact cobot gripper designed to enhance automation capabilities in various industries. This innovative gripper is notable for its lightweight pneumatic design, making it suitable for collaborative robots (cobots). In conjunction with the gripper, Festo has also unveiled GripperAI, a robot-agnostic technology that allows for the grasping of objects without the need for prior training. This advancement aims to streamline the integration of robotic systems in manufacturing and logistics, addressing the growing demand for flexible automation solutions.
